Industrial Metal Pioneer.
on November 16, 2012
Posted by: Tigon
from California
A prior techno new-wave band of the early eighties fronted with Al Jourgenson, Ministry spliced techno and metal into what is now called Industrial Metal. Fans of Nine Inch Nails, White Zombie, Anthrax, Gwar, Alice in Chains, Megadeth, Pantera...this is well up your alley and then some. Five of these songs could overshadow the loudest Motorhead song, bar none.
What's not so great: Pop music fans need not apply.

Michael J. Fox plays a psychic paranormal investigator using real ghosts he "sees" to scare profits from fake haunts. An actual ghost is set to making a killing as death itself, but how can a psychic stop a killer that's already dead? Directed by Peter Jackson before doing 'Lord of the Rings', this non-stop action comedy touts plenty of horror actor veterans with a surprising plot but sadly too many jump cuts. Produced by' Forrest Gump' director Robert Zemeckis and scored by Danny Elfman of film 'Beetlejuice.'
